    Mahika Mahikeng Festival 2024: Everything You Need To Know

    Henno KrugerBy Henno Kruger3 Mins Read Music News 206 ViewsNovember 13, 2024
    Share Facebook Twitter WhatsApp Copy Link

    Following the huge success of the 2023 festival, the Department of Arts, Culture, Sports, and Recreation in the North West Province has announced the 2024 edition of Mahika Mahikeng.

    Last December, over 41,000 music lovers filled Mmabatho Stadium, and this year promises to welcome even more cultural enthusiasts to the heart of the North. From December 5th to 8th, 2024 the stadium will once again come alive with music, art, and food, creating an unforgettable cultural experience.

    The people of Mahikeng are eager to host visitors for this iconic festival, celebrated for its motswako sounds and the economic boost it brings to Bokone Bophirima. With music at its core, Mahika Mahikeng is not just a festival; it’s a celebration of North West’s heritage, growth, and musical brilliance that has earned it global recognition.

    What the Department of Arts, Culture, Sports, and Recreation Says

    Mr. Shuping Sebolecwe, spokesperson for the Department, shared, “Our excitement is reaching new heights as we prepare to kick off the festive season at Mahika Mahikeng! As the country’s premier launch event for the season, we’re gathering the finest in local talent to set the tone for a season of celebration.”

    The Department of Arts and Culture is thrilled to continue promoting cultural and heritage tourism, showcasing local talent, and fostering social cohesion, peace, and economic growth throughout the province.

    A Celebration of Talent

    Mahika Mahikeng is celebrated for authentically showcasing local talent and creating opportunities for emerging stars from the North West.

    Stoan Seate, a member of Bongo Maffin, expressed his enthusiasm, saying, “Expect world-class entertainment that will not only thrill your senses but also support our local economy. Join us as we harmonize culture, creativity, and community in a celebration that will leave a lasting impact.”

    Mahika Mahikeng

    Festival Highlights

    • December 5: The festival opens with a gospel concert to set a soulful, spiritual tone.
    • December 6: Day two turns up the Amapiano vibes with a Youth Festival featuring Khuli Chana, DJ Tira, Fifi Cooper, Ntate Stunna, and Sannere.
    • December 7: Day three brings the laughs with some of South Africa’s funniest, including Kay Bhazika, Karabo Selawu, and Tshekedi Monyemore.
    • December 8: The finale features an all-star lineup, including Lira, Zonke, Thandiswa Mazwai, Mandisi Dyantyi, Mi Casa, Ringo, Bongo Maffin, Vusi Nova, and Unathi.
